Basic Points to Pay Attention to When Driving in Traffic

  1. Obey Speed Limits
    One of the most important aspects of safety in traffic is obeying speed limits. Adhering to speed limits is not only a legal obligation but also an effective way to prevent accidents. Speed limits are set based on the road structure, traffic density, and weather conditions. Driving at high speeds makes your reflexes more difficult and increases your braking distance, which in turn increases the risk of accidents.

  2. Do Not Use Your Phone While Driving
    Nowadays, mobile phones are a serious distraction for drivers. Talking on the phone, writing messages, or browsing social media while driving can distract you and create dangerous situations. Even the smallest loss of attention in traffic can lead to serious accidents. Therefore, avoid using your phone and refrain from using it in the car except for emergency situations.

  3. Wear Your Seatbelt
    The seatbelt is the simplest but most effective safety measure in traffic. Wearing a seatbelt during an accident is critical. Not only the driver but also passengers should wear seatbelts. This prevents serious injuries and softens the consequences of accidents. Wearing a seatbelt is both a legal requirement and a life-saving practice.

  4. Follow Traffic Rules
    Complying with traffic rules is essential for everyone's safety. Stop signs, red lights, speed limits, and other rules serve as a roadmap for drivers. Violating these rules can lead to accidents. Especially at intersections, maintaining the proper distance between vehicles and controlling speed is very important. Likewise, respecting right-of-way is necessary to travel in harmony with other drivers.

  5. Drive According to Road Conditions
    Weather conditions and road situations directly affect driving safety. When driving in bad weather such as rain, snow, or fog, extra caution is required. In situations where the road is slippery or visibility is reduced, you should lower your speed and increase the following distance. Additionally, regularly check your tires to reduce the risk of blowouts and skidding.

  6. Show Respect to Other Drivers
    You should not only consider your own safety but also the safety of other drivers. Be patient, avoid overtaking suddenly, and do not contribute to traffic congestion by speeding up. You should signal when changing lanes. These small but effective behaviors play a significant role in preventing traffic accidents.

  7. Do Not Neglect Vehicle Maintenance
    Vehicle maintenance is a key element of safe driving. Regularly check your car’s engine, brakes, tires, and other essential systems to ensure they are working properly. You should also ensure that your vehicle's lights, wipers, and steering system are functioning smoothly. A well-maintained vehicle helps prevent potential breakdowns and ensures you can drive safely.

  8. Avoid Alcohol and Drugs
    Alcohol and drugs negatively affect your driving abilities. Slower thinking, difficulty making decisions, attention loss, and coordination problems are major causes of accidents. Driving under the influence of alcohol or drugs not only puts your safety at risk but also endangers other road users. Therefore, avoid alcohol consumption and steer clear of drugs before driving.

  9. Be Patient in Traffic
    Being patient in heavy traffic is extremely important for a safe journey. Acting hastily or being aggressive toward other drivers increases the risk of accidents. Traffic congestion and delays are sometimes inevitable. In these situations, staying calm and keeping your stress levels in check is the best way to handle traffic.

  10. Ensure the Safety of Passengers
    The safety of passengers in the vehicle is the responsibility of the driver. Make sure that passengers are seated properly, wearing seatbelts, and not moving around. Also, ensure that children are in appropriate child seats. These simple precautions can reduce the risk of injury in potential accidents.
